# Flaglight Rollouts — Approvals

Quick version for on-call: any rollout touching more than 5% of traffic needs an approval in Flaglight before the ramp continues. Kill switches don't need approval — just flip them and note it in the incident channel. Scheduled ramps pause automatically if error budget burns hot. If you're stuck at 2 a.m. with a pending approval, there's one person authorized to override, and that's the approver below.

account owner for tagep-bafof: Norael Gilax Juleth

## Authentication

All Trellix-Vane services propagate a trace header on every hop. The gateway mints it; downstream services must forward it unchanged or traces break in Spanline. Release builds fail if the tracing middleware is absent from the service manifest. To verify propagation before cutting a release, call the probe endpoint on each service and confirm the trace ID matches end to end. Use the bearer token below for the probe calls.

session JWT of fajof-bahop = eyJhbGciOiJIUzI1NiIsInR5cCI6IkpXVCJ9.eyJzdWIiOiIqgHoPSIn0.DAyxzh8y

ALERT: ScanBridge integration for Tillmark POS is rejecting barcode payloads with checksum errors at roughly 40% of scans since the 14:05 firmware push. Affected stores fall back to manual entry automatically. Advise customers not to re-pair scanners; that makes it worse. Escalate any store reporting total scan failure. Workaround steps are on the internal status page here:

wiki page, kahog-hahig: https://vault.zemvargrid.internal/display/deploy/repo/settings/merge_requests/job/settings/6f3b933774dbc5320a4daa18